-# 1. calculate the pleg relisting latency for 1m (quantile 0.5, quantile 0.9, quantile 0.99)
-# 2. do the same for the last 10s
-# 3. raise an alarm if the later is:
-# - 2x the first for quantile 0.5
-# - 4x the first for quantile 0.9
-# - 8x the first for quantile 0.99
-#
-# we assume the minimum latency is 1000 microseconds

-#
-# There are two queues involved when incoming TCP connections are handled
-# (both at the kernel):
-#
-# SYN queue
-# The SYN queue tracks TCP handshakes until connections are fully established.
-# It overflows when too many incoming TCP connection requests hang in the
-# half-open state and the server is not configured to fall back to SYN cookies.
-# Overflows are usually caused by SYN flood DoS attacks (i.e. someone sends
-# lots of SYN packets and never completes the handshakes).
-#
-# Accept queue
-# The accept queue holds fully established TCP connections waiting to be handled
-# by the listening application. It overflows when the server application fails
-# to accept new connections at the rate they are coming in.
-#

-# When the SYN queue is full, either TcpExtTCPReqQFullDoCookies or
-# TcpExtTCPReqQFullDrop is incremented, depending on whether SYN cookies are
-# enabled or not. In both cases this probably indicates a SYN flood attack,
-# so i guess a notification should be sent.
